> The 2's and 3's are the #1 priority to learn.**
> 4's 5's and 6's are used mostly as dumps or power tile plays.
> 7's and 8's both start with 5 vowel words as priority then move
quickly
> to the stems.
>
> It's definitely a neat way to learn the words. By learning just
the
> first volume, you probably cover 75%*** of all plays you're ever
likely
> to see.
